RestHTTP with SHA-1 auth tokens.

import bottle | |
from bottle import run, post, get, request, HTTPError | |
import json | |
import re | |
import hashlib | |
import os | |
userLogins = {} | |
@post('/post/') | |
@post('/post') | |
@get('/get/') | |
@get('/get') | |
def get(): | |
print 'HEADERS: {}'.format(json.dumps(dict(request.headers), indent=2)) | |
print 'POST: {}'.format(json.dumps(dict(request.forms), indent=2)) | |
print 'QUERY STRING: {}'.format(json.dumps(dict(request.query), indent=2)) | |
print 'BODY: {}'.format(request.body) | |
print '\n' | |
return parseQuery(request.body) | |
def parseQuery(queryStr): | |
datagram = json.load(queryStr) | |
reference = datagram.get("reference") | |
keyword = datagram.get("keyword") | |
oauth = datagram.get("oauth_token") | |
data = datagram.get("data") | |
print 'REFERENCE: {}'.format(reference) | |
print 'KEYWORD: {}'.format(keyword) | |
print 'OAUTH_TOKEN: {}'.format(oauth) | |
authRegex = re.compile('^auth$', re.I) | |
anyWorkRegex = re.compile('^anywork$', re.I) | |
onPdaRegex = re.compile('^onpda$', re.I) | |
if authRegex.match(keyword): | |
return authenticateUser(data) | |
if anyWorkRegex.match(keyword): | |
return processAnyWork(data) | |
if onPdaRegex.match(keyword): | |
return processOnPda(data) | |
def processAnyWork(data): | |
result = confirmAuthorisation(data.get("auth_token")) | |
workItems = getAllWorkForUser(userLogins.get("auth_token").get("username")) | |
list = [] | |
for x in workItems: | |
# Create multi-work-item JSON chunk. | |
# Replace with a real item. | |
pass | |
# concatenate the list together. | |
# return the JSON-chunk to the client. | |
return result | |
def getAllWorkForUser(username): | |
# Ask the data for jobs and return them as json. | |
return "{}" | |
def processOnPda(data): | |
return json.dumps({"result": 0}) | |
def confirmAuthorisation(auth_token): | |
if not auth_token: | |
return json.dumps({"result": 0}) | |
user = userLogins.get(auth_token).get("username") | |
if user: | |
return True | |
def authenticateUser(data): | |
hasher = hashlib.sha1() | |
username = data.get("username") | |
password = data.get("password") | |
company = data.get("company") | |
authRet = '' | |
if checkCredentials(username, password, company): | |
hasher.update('{}+{}+{}'.format(data.get("username"), data.get("password"), getSalt())) | |
print hasher.hexdigest() | |
authRet = json.dumps({"auth_token": hasher.hexdigest()}) | |
userLogins[str(hasher.hexdigest())] = {"username": data.get("username"), "company": data.get("company")} | |
return authRet | |
def checkCredentials(username, password, company): | |
return True | |
def getSalt(): | |
return "saltySalt!" | |
def shutDown(): | |
f = open('flatdb.db', 'w+') | |
f.write(json.dumps(userLogins)) | |
f.close() | |
def startUp(): | |
data = '' | |
if os.path.exists('flatdb.db'): | |
f = open('flatdb.db', 'r+') | |
data = f.read() | |
if data: | |
userLogins = json.dumps(data) | |
if __name__ == "__main__": | |
startUp() | |
bottle.debug(False) | |
run(host='', port=12000) | |
shutDown() |
